Monitoring and changing all the time

One of the best things about Primus' ASRS is that it can constantly watch and change. These systems can predict and deal with possible problems before they become major by using advanced analytics and machine learning. For instance, if an unusually high or low temperature is found, the system can either change the settings instantly or send an alert to engineers so they can fix the problem.
